Logo
Loading...
Loading...
media-photo
media-photo
media-photo
media-photo
Primary Location
Main location8125 Falls Ave SE Snoqualmie Washington 98065 US(425) 292-3077
Loading...
Loading...
Home
Businesses
Marketplace